Driver / Operator – Fluids Hauler (Rotational Schedule) - PRU014S This is a remote/ rotational position, working in Prudhoe Bay, AK. The typical schedule is 84 hours per week (40 hours straight time and a minimum of 44 hours at time and a half). All meals and lodging are provided by Worley while the employee is on location. Transportation between Anchorage and Prudhoe Bay is provided. Worley offers a competitive benefits package, with company paid short-term disability, life insurance, paid sick leave, and 4.5% employer match on 401k. Routinely operate Vac Truck, Super Sucker, Mini-Vac, and other assorted Fluids hauling equipment. Complete pre and post trip inspections of trucks/trailers/equipment per DOT and company requirements. Complete a task hazard assessment IFWA (Incident Free Work Assessment) prior to starting any job.
